Abstract
PURPOSE:To contrive to improve the dimensional accuracy after secondary molding and to accelerate the rationalization of molding during curing by a method wherein expansion is further accelerated by the difference between the pressure in a tank and that in expanding particles developed by precipitously reducing the pressure in the tank to the specified pressure or less after the finish of the predetermined expansion during the expansion by heating. CONSTITUTION:Pre-metered expandable thermoplastic resin particles are fed from a hopper 8 to a expansion tank 1 and, after that, hot air is introduced in the expansion tank 1. After the pressure in the tank is reduced to the predetermined vacuum, steam is continuously flowed in the tank so as to raise the pressure in the tank in order to keep the interior of the tank within a certain pressure range. Under the state just mentioned above, resin particles continue to expand in the expansion tank up to the predetermined volume. After that, the interior of the tank is put under enclosed state and evacuated so as to discharge the steam stagnant in the tank in order to dry the particles. After the evacuation to the specified vacuum or 50-760mm Hg, hot air is fed in the tank so as to bring again the interior of the tank into the pressurized state and keep said state for a certain period of time in order to rapidly infiltrate air in the expanding particles. Finally, the pressure in the tank is brought back to atmospheric pressure and a discharge valve 4 is opened and the resultant preexpanded particles are taken out of the tank.
